Professional Photography Alternatives

This week a reader emailed me and pointed out that a lot of the weddings I feature have gorgeous professional photography, and that I have a lot of photographers as sponsors. This is true. I admit to being a sucker for beautiful photography, and having a soft spot in my heart for indie photographers as wedding elves*. However, writing with a eye to the practical, I’m well aware that not every couple can afford, or wants to pay for, pro-photography. Lots of the weddings that I’ve featured have gotten photography for free, from a pro or semi-pro friend or family member, and I think that’s great. In fact, inevitably, some of the coolest weddings I receive are ones where a pro-photographer shot their best friends wedding for free – like Ember and Ben, or Kate and Colemine. That said, not everyone had a talented photographer friend. So!
